Hellon everyone. I have my Syrian Hamster in the Alaska cage from zooplus. However she seems to get so bored in there now. Spends more time bar chewing than anything else.

I was wondering if anyone had pictures of their alaska cages or any cage set ups that I can gather some inspiration from.

I've done a Google search but thought it would be nice to ask on here too. I feel my cage is too plain. I might need to add more hammocks.

What keeps your hamsters entertained in their set ups?

shawniyatwain has mentioned most of what first came into my mind in regards to activites to keep them busy! I do a 1/4 bowl feeding and 3/4 scatter feeding which seems to keep the hamster occupied. Depending on your hamsters reaction to cage changes you could always start switching around the toys/layout each time you change to keep them occupied. The toilet roll idea works really well, You can find tutorials on youtube but as an extra tip put toilet paper/nesting material before and after the food- makes it harder for the food to just fall out and means the hamster has to work harder to get to the food, and also gets some extra bedding for their nest!

I like to give a new toy every few days to keep them interested. Cardboard boxes (eg ones that tea bags come in or cereal packets) are brilliant hides with a few holes cut into them.

She may appreciate some play time outside her cage. Gopal (syrian) has learned that a pringles tube takes him to his play box and will happily climb in to be transported!
